BA European Languages and Film StudiesEuropean Languages and Film Studies is a four-year combined major degree scheme that allows you to study one or two more languages alongside courses on various aspects of cinema. The course provides an understanding of films as cultural texts, as systems of meaning in their own right, and of cinema as a distinctive medium of communication possessing its own histories, its own institutions, and practices of production and consumption. At the same time, the course explores the key critical, theoretical and methodological issues at stake in the study of these areas. Part I1st Year Modules
